Hi,
I run into this issue so I tried to fix it to go into the emacs core code.
I followed the suggestion made in the bug and set box attribute to be
in the form (width . height). I tested it on windows and gnu/linux system
and on a mac os virtual machine but I am not sure to have tested all the
possible drawing as there are plenty of them. I tested both text box
and image relief.
I would appreciate that other people (especially those who use CAIRO
and those under real os x machine) confirm that the result is correct.
My simple test script :
----
(defun test_box_around_text (s)
(save-excursion
(goto-char (point-min))
(insert "ABCDE\nABCDE\nABCDE\n")
(put-text-property 8 11 'font-lock-face `(:box (:line-width ,s :color
"red")))
;; (put-text-property 8 11 'font-lock-face `(:box (:line-width ,s
:color "white" :style released-button)))
))
(test_box_around_text 4)
(test_box_around_text -4)
(test_box_around_text '(4 . -4))
(test_box_around_text '(-4 . 4))
(test_box_around_text '(-4 . -4))
(test_box_around_text '(4 . 0))
(test_box_around_text '(0 . 4))
(test_box_around_text '(4 . 1))
(test_box_around_text '(1 . 4))
(test_box_around_text '(-4 . 1))
(test_box_around_text '(1 . -4))
(save-excursion
(goto-char (point-min))
(insert-image
(create-image
"splash.svg" nil nil :relief 12)))
----
Thanks in advance,
Alexandre

Subject: [PATCH] Allow negative line width for :box face attribute
Separate values for box line width and height and allow both to be
negative which makes the visual width and height of the boxed string
unchanged (Bug#13011).
* doc/lispref/display.texi (Face Attributes): Modify :box attribute
description to reflect the new possibilities.
* src/dispextern.h (face): Use two int for box horizontal and vertical
line width.
* src/nsfont.m (nsfont_draw): Use new face attributes.
* src/nsterm.m (ns_draw_box, ns_draw_relief): Support separated
horizontal and vertical box line width.
(ns_dumpglyphs_box_or_relief, ns_maybe_dumpglyphs_background)
(ns_dumpglyphs_image, ns_draw_glyph_string_foreground)
(ns_draw_composite_glyph_string_foreground): Use new face attributes.
* src/w32term.c (w32_draw_box_rect, w32_draw_relief_rect): Support
separated horizontal and vertical box line width.
(x_draw_glyph_string_background, x_draw_glyph_string_foreground)
(x_draw_composite_glyph_string_foreground)
(x_draw_glyphless_glyph_string_foreground)
(x_draw_glyph_string_box, x_draw_image_foreground)
(x_draw_image_relief, w32_draw_image_foreground_1)
(x_draw_image_glyph_string): Use new face attributes.
* src/xfaces.c (Sinternal_set_lisp_face_attribute, realize_x_face):
Accept box attribute as a list of two ints.
* src/xdisp.c (estimate_mode_line_height, produce_image_glyph)
(produce_xwidget_glyph, x_produce_glyphs): Use new face attributes.
* src/xterm.c (x_draw_box_rect, x_draw_relief_rect): Support separated
horizontal and vertical box line width.
(x_draw_glyph_string_background, x_draw_glyph_string_foreground)
(x_draw_composite_glyph_string_foreground)
(x_draw_glyphless_glyph_string_foreground)
(x_draw_glyph_string_box, x_draw_image_foreground)
(x_draw_image_relief, x_draw_image_foreground_1)
(x_draw_image_glyph_string): Use new face attributes.

@@ -2366,12 +2366,15 @@ Face Attributes
@item @var{color}
Draw a box with lines of width 1, in color @var{color}.
-@item @code{(:line-width @var{width} :color @var{color} :style @var{style})}
-This way you can explicitly specify all aspects of the box. The value
-@var{width} specifies the width of the lines to draw; it defaults to
-1. A negative width @var{-n} means to draw a line of width @var{n}
-whose top and bottom parts occupy the space of the underlying text,
-thus avoiding any increase in the character height.
+@item @code{(:line-width (@var{vwidth} . @var{hwidth}) :color @var{color} :style @var{style})}
+This way you can explicitly specify all aspects of the box. The values
+@var{vwidth} and @var{hwidth} specifies respectively the width of the
+vertcal and horizontal lines to draw; they default to (1 . 1).
+A negative (horizontal or vertical) width @var{-n} means to draw a line
+of width @var{n} that occupies the space of the underlying text, thus
+avoiding any increase in the character width or height. For simplification
+the width could be specified with only a single number @var{n} instead
+of a list, such case is equivalent to (abs(@var{n}) . @var{n}).
The value @var{color} specifies the color to draw with. The default is
the foreground color of the face for simple boxes, and the background
